Baretti: A dictionary of the English and Italian languages
Fónd-ere, v. a. (pass. fu-si, Fónd-se, Fónd-sero, part. Fónd-so & fonduto,)
1. to melt, liquefy, smelt; 2. to pour, spill, shed. — in lagrime, to melt into tears; 3. to dissipate, waste, consume, spend or squander away; s. m. Fónd-itóre, f. Fónd-itríce; adj.Fónd-énte .
Florio: a worlde of wordes, or most copious, dictionarie in Italian and English
fondere: or fúso, fondúto, or fúso, to melt, to cast or found mettals. Also to thawe.
